Output 05a3246eb32444af1f77a477982cee65be678c696a86e52d0aa4efc3bc4235af:6

value
37051511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d764b449bdbcb5ef6b2ddf9f5f7549895a6129 OP_EQUAL
address
3FMJdvMD8NMPFzwbc77te8nVaXa37BHCMY
transaction
05a3246eb32444af1f77a477982cee65be678c696a86e52d0aa4efc3bc4235af